Understanding Equine Colic
By: Bentz, Bradford G.
Published by: Eclipse Press
Colic is a horse owner's worst nightmare. Horses are especially susceptible to colic, a catch-all term for abdominal pain, due in large part to their unique and intricate digestive system. Colic episodes can range from mild impactions that work themselves out to severely twisted intestines that require emergency surgery. In Understanding Equine Colic, veterinarian Bradford Bentz discusses the many types of colic, the warning signs owners should look for, a typical colic examination, plus treatment options, including surgery. Understanding Equine Colic is a must for every horse owner.

Understanding Laminitis
By: Reddin, Ric
Published by: Eclipse Press
Redden's Understanding Laminitis is the first book on this topic written and produced in the United States. Laminitis is a disease that can strike any horse, sometimes seemingly without cause. Secretariat, one of the most beloved racehorses of all time, died of complications from laminitis. Redden offers information from his many years of trying to understand the disease. He also discusses how to recognize and treat laminitis, including step-by-step instructions for shoeing the laminitic horse.
